Anu Kuruvilla ByExpress News ServiceKOCHI: The flamingo, which broke its wings after it flew into the nylon rope fencing a shrimp tank, died on Tuesday night. According to him, bird deaths have been reported at Kadamakkudy and Kandakadavu areas since the wetlands in the district are one of the favourites spots for migratory birds. In the case of the flamingo, the nylon rope turned the villain. Kartha said, “Since these shrimp farms are located in remote areas that not frequented by people, these trapped birds remain unnoticed. The birds commonly found trapped in the nets are egrets, herons, kingfishers and many times house crows,” he added.According to Robin N X, a birder, most of the migratory birds arrive in areas like Kadamakudy, Kandakadavu and Kumbalangi..
